The State of Non-Metallic Mineral Industry in Kenya

Analyzing the intersection of geological abundance and industrial demand in the Kenyan market.

Kenya's industrial landscape is currently experiencing a surge in infrastructure development, creating a massive demand for specialized additives. The reliance on kaolin clay china as a primary raw material for ceramics and paper coating has increased as local manufacturers seek higher purity standards to compete globally.

Environmental factors, particularly the varied soil compositions across the Rift Valley, have necessitated the use of bagged bentonite for soil stabilization and waterproofing in large-scale civil engineering projects. The market is shifting from raw mineral extraction to value-added processed products.

Despite the availability of local ores, the lack of advanced bentonite treatment facilities in the region has led to a dependence on imported processed minerals that meet international ISO standards for consistency and chemical stability.

Localized Application Scenarios in Kenya

Real-world implementation of non-metallic minerals across various Kenyan sectors.

01. High-Temperature Industrial Insulation

Using expanded minerals in furnace linings for the steel and glass industries in Mombasa to reduce heat loss and energy consumption.

02. Agricultural Soil Amendment

Integrating processed clays into the fertile highlands to improve water retention and nutrient delivery for tea and coffee plantations.

03. Civil Engineering Waterproofing

Deploying specialized bentonite barriers for landfill liners and pond sealing in arid regions to prevent groundwater contamination.

04. Ceramic and Pottery Production

Enhancing the strength and finish of artisanal and industrial ceramics in Nairobi using high-grade imported refining clays.

05. Specialized Paint and Coating Additives

Adding reflective mineral flakes to exterior paints to protect buildings from intense UV radiation and heat in tropical Kenyan climates.

How does the quality of kaolin clay china compare to local Kenyan deposits?

Imported high-purity clays offer superior whiteness and lower iron content, which is critical for high-end ceramics and pharmaceutical applications where local ores may have too many impurities.

What is the best way to store bagged bentonite in humid coastal regions like Mombasa?

We recommend storing bags on raised pallets in well-ventilated warehouses, away from direct moisture, to prevent premature hydration and clumping of the mineral.
